**Intergration and Management of ’emsui32.dll’ in Software Applications**
**1. Core Functionality and Significance**
emsui32.dll is a dynamic link library (DLL) file commonly found in Windows operating systems. It serves a crucial role in providing the User Interface (UI) and User Experience (UX) functionality for various software applications and the operating system itself. Specifically, emsui32.dll contains functions and resources related to the UI elements, such as buttons, menus, dialog boxes, and visual styles required for the software applications to interact with users.
The significance of emsui32.dll lies in its pivotal role in enabling the graphical interaction between the operating system, user applications, and the end-users. It acts as the intermediary that facilitates the rendering and manipulation of graphical UI elements in software applications. Without emsui32.dll, the software applications may not be able to present a user-friendly interface and interact with users in a visually appealing manner. This highlights its crucial importance in the smooth operation of applications and the overall user experience.
**2. Core Functionalities and Integration Aspects**
emsui32.dll integrates with software applications and the operating system by providing a set of API functions and resources that enable the rendering and handling of UI elements. It allows software developers to invoke various UI-related functions and styles, including displaying windows, creating controls, handling user input, and drawing graphical elements. This integration is essential for applications to present a consistent and visually appealing user interface across different Windows versions.
Compatibility with different system architectures and Windows versions is a critical aspect of emsui32.dll. It is designed to work seamlessly across various system architectures, including 32-bit (x86) and 64-bit (x64) systems. Additionally, emsui32.dll is compatible with different Windows versions, such as Windows 7, Windows 10, and the latest Windows 11, ensuring that applications utilizing emsui32.dll can maintain consistent UI behaviors and visual styles across different Windows platforms.
**3. Common Issues and Resolutions**
Typical problems encountered with emsui32.dll may include “file not found,” “missing file,” and compatibility issues with 32-bit and 64-bit systems. The location of the emsui32.dll file on Windows systems can vary based on the specific version. For instance, on Windows 10, the default location for emsui32.dll is typically “C:WindowsSystem32” for 64-bit systems and “C:WindowsSysWOW64” for 32-bit systems. On Windows 11, the default location for emsui32.dll may differ, such as “C:WindowsSystem32” for 64-bit systems.
To address these issues, users can perform troubleshooting steps such as verifying the presence and integrity of the emsui32.dll file, ensuring that the file is located in the correct directory, and checking for any potential conflicts with other DLL files or system components. In cases of file corruption or missing files, users can explore options for obtaining a reliable copy of emsui32.dll through reputable sources or by reinstalling the associated software application.
**4. Managing ’emsui32.dll’ Effectively**
In summary, managing emsui32.dll effectively involves ensuring system compatibility and using reputable sources for file downloads or replacements. It is essential to maintain the integrity and correct version of emsui32.dll to prevent UI-related issues in software applications. Furthermore, staying informed about the specific location and compatibility of emsui32.dll across different Windows versions can aid in effective management and troubleshooting when dealing with related issues. By considering these key points, users and system administrators can optimize the integration and management of emsui32.dll in software applications and the Windows operating system.
This technical article provides in-depth insights into the core functionality, integration aspects, common issues, and effective management of emsui32.dll in software applications and Windows operating systems. By understanding the significance and challenges associated with emsui32.dll, technical professionals can enhance their knowledge and approach towards utilizing and troubleshooting this critical DLL file.
Download EMSUI32.DLL for free
- Size: 128.05 KB